How to use this kit

  1. 1Diagnose how exposed the current front door really is.
  2. 2Deploy faster text-back recovery language instead of passive apologies.
  3. 3Clean up the internal handoff so recovered leads do not disappear after re-engagement.
  4. 4Add reminders and confirmation flow so booked conversations still show up.

Operator Notes
Operator Standard

How strong teams actually use this asset

  • Assign one accountable owner instead of letting "Missed-Call Recovery Kit" become shared but unmanaged work.
  • Use it with front-desk teams, office managers, dispatch leads, and owner-operators in a weekly rhythm so the asset drives decisions rather than sitting in a folder.
  • Decide in advance what counts as green, watch, and red performance so the team knows when to escalate.
  • Capture learnings directly in the document every week so the asset becomes smarter over time instead of resetting to zero.
